diff OrthancServer/Plugins/Engine/OrthancPlugins.cpp @ 4628:5fabef29c4ff db-changes

added new primitive "hasRevisionsSupport" in database SDK, added "CheckRevisions" to URI "/system"
author Sebastien Jodogne <s.jodogne@gmail.com>
date Tue, 20 Apr 2021 15:59:31 +0200
parents 6c4081ae3bb8
children 9804d6490872
line wrap: on
line diff
--- a/OrthancServer/Plugins/Engine/OrthancPlugins.cpp	Tue Apr 20 15:11:59 2021 +0200
+++ b/OrthancServer/Plugins/Engine/OrthancPlugins.cpp	Tue Apr 20 15:59:31 2021 +0200
@@ -5033,6 +5033,7 @@
       case _OrthancPluginService_RegisterDatabaseBackend:
       {
         LOG(WARNING) << "Performance warning: Plugin has registered a custom database back-end with an old API";
+        LOG(WARNING) << "The database backend has *no* support for revisions of metadata and attachments";
 
         const _OrthancPluginRegisterDatabaseBackend& p =
           *reinterpret_cast<const _OrthancPluginRegisterDatabaseBackend*>(parameters);
@@ -5056,6 +5057,7 @@
       case _OrthancPluginService_RegisterDatabaseBackendV2:
       {
         LOG(WARNING) << "Performance warning: Plugin has registered a custom database back-end with an old API";
+        LOG(WARNING) << "The database backend has *no* support for revisions of metadata and attachments";
 
         const _OrthancPluginRegisterDatabaseBackendV2& p =
           *reinterpret_cast<const _OrthancPluginRegisterDatabaseBackendV2*>(parameters);